Does testosterone therapy work? For a man with confirmed low testosterone, yes, reliably. Is it also one of the most misused prescriptions in men’s health right now? Also yes. The gap between those two facts is not the hormone’s fault. It is what happens before, during, and after the prescription, and it comes down to five questions almost nobody asks in order. Answer them in sequence, and TRT is a legitimate treatment. Skip any one, and it becomes a gamble.
The baseline first, because every question below rests on it. Testosterone is a prescription treatment for diagnosed hypogonadism, not a wellness supplement. The Endocrine Society limits the diagnosis to men with both symptoms and unequivocally low testosterone, confirmed by a repeated fasting morning blood draw [P1]. The FDA’s approved indication says the same thing: hypogonadism tied to a medical condition, not aging by itself [P6].
Question one: was there ever a real blood test?
This is where most of the trouble starts. A man is tired, reads a symptom checklist online, sees himself in it, and looks for testosterone, sometimes from a service willing to prescribe off that same checklist. The trouble is that fatigue, low mood, and low drive overlap with sleep debt, stress, depression, thyroid trouble, and plain aging. Skip the blood draw, and a man can spend money on a hormone that was never his actual problem.
The guideline is specific here: a measured, ideally repeated, morning testosterone value, not a self-reported feeling [P1]. Any provider willing to prescribe from a questionnaire alone has already answered this question wrong on your behalf.
Question two: what is testosterone actually supposed to fix?
Most advertising sells testosterone as an energy and vitality cure. That expectation causes its own damage, because men start treatment waiting to feel transformed, get disappointed, and sometimes push the dose up chasing a result that was never coming. The data does not back the marketing. The Testosterone Trials, a coordinated set of placebo-controlled studies in 790 men aged 65 and older with confirmed low testosterone, found no significant benefit for vitality on a standard fatigue scale [P2]. What did improve, reliably: sexual activity, desire, erectile function, and mood, modestly [P2].
So the honest expectation is narrower than the marketing. Testosterone helps sexual function and mood in men who genuinely need it. It is not a dependable energy drug, and raising the dose to chase energy raises risk, not benefit.
Question three: where did the medication actually come from?
This is the question with the highest stakes. Some men skip the clinician entirely and buy testosterone, or hCG, or an enclomiphene-adjacent compound, from an online vendor selling it as a “research use only” vial. The molecule might match the label. It might not, and that disclaimer exists so nobody has to answer for it either way.
Without a diagnosis, without a clinician setting the dose, and without monitoring, nobody is watching the hematocrit rise testosterone reliably causes, and nobody is tracking the cardiac and clotting signals the literature flags. The guideline’s entire monitoring structure assumes a clinician in the loop [P1]. On the vial route, there is none. The answer here is not complicated: a licensed provider running labs, with a clinician actually supervising, is the entire difference between treatment and a bet.
Question four: did anyone ask about children?
This one surfaces later, often too late. Standard testosterone therapy suppresses a man’s own hormone production and can reduce sperm count substantially. A man never asked about future children at intake can find this out the hard way.
Fertility belongs in the first conversation, and the tools to protect it exist. In a randomized trial, enclomiphene raised testosterone to levels comparable with topical testosterone while also increasing LH and FSH, preserving sperm production [P4]. In a 2025 real-world analysis, hCG restored sperm output in most androgen-suppressed men, moving the share reaching a normal total motile sperm count from 5 percent to 58 percent, not everyone, but most [P5].

A provider offering only one product, testosterone and nothing else, cannot offer that path even with the best intentions. One note worth stating plainly: enclomiphene is not FDA-approved; it reaches patients through compounding, under prescription [P6].
Question five: is anyone still checking, a year in?
The last question is the one men stop asking once they feel fine. Initial labs get done, treatment starts, and then nothing gets re-tested. But testosterone changes measurable things over time. It reliably raises hematocrit and can affect blood pressure, and the largest safety trial to date, TRAVERSE, followed 5,246 hypogonadal men aged 45 to 80 with cardiovascular disease or high risk. Testosterone was noninferior to placebo for major adverse cardiac events, 7.0 percent versus 7.3 percent, reassuring on its face [P3]. But the same trial found higher rates of atrial fibrillation, acute kidney injury, and pulmonary embolism in the testosterone group [P3], and the FDA has since added a blood-pressure warning to the label while removing the older boxed cardiovascular warning [P6].
The guideline’s answer: repeat testosterone and hematocrit, plus a prostate-risk evaluation, within the first year, with a clinician reviewing the results [P1]. The pattern underneath all five
Every one of these mistakes is really the same mistake wearing a different outfit: skipping a condition the evidence says matters. Skip the blood test, and question one goes unanswered. Expect an energy cure, and question two goes unanswered. Buy a vial, and question three never even gets asked. Ignore fertility, and question four surfaces only once it’s too late to fix easily. Stop testing after year one, and question five quietly lapses, right when the literature says watching matters most [P1][P3].
A provider built the right way exists to hold those five questions open so a patient doesn’t have to police them alone. That is the actual service being paid for. The questions that keep coming up
What is the single most common TRT mistake? Starting without a confirmed diagnosis. Low-testosterone symptoms are nonspecific, overlapping with sleep debt, stress, thyroid trouble, and aging, and men obtain testosterone before any blood test gets drawn. The fix is a morning blood draw confirming low testosterone, ideally repeated, before a prescription happens [P1].
Will TRT fix low energy? Probably not by itself. In the Testosterone Trials, treatment in older men with confirmed low levels showed no significant benefit for vitality on a standard fatigue scale, while it did improve sexual activity, desire, erectile function, and mood modestly [P2]. Raising the dose to chase an energy effect raises risk, not results.
Why is a “research use only” vial dangerous? Because it removes every safety mechanism at once. No diagnosis, no clinician setting the dose, no monitoring, meaning nobody catches the hematocrit rise testosterone reliably causes or watches for the cardiac and clotting signals the literature flags, and the label lets the seller avoid ever standing behind the contents [P1][P3]. A licensed provider running labs with a clinician in the chain is the entire difference between treatment and a gamble.
Does TRT affect fertility, and can that be avoided? Standard testosterone therapy suppresses natural production and can reduce sperm count substantially, which is why fertility deserves a place in the first conversation. Enclomiphene raised testosterone comparably to topical testosterone while increasing LH and FSH and preserving sperm in a randomized trial [P4], and hCG restored sperm output in most androgen-suppressed men in a 2025 real-world analysis [P5]. A single-product clinic selling only testosterone can’t offer that path.
How often should re-testing happen once TRT starts? Treating TRT as set-and-forget is the fifth mistake, because it changes things worth watching over time. The guideline calls for repeat testosterone and hematocrit, plus a prostate-risk evaluation, within the first year, with a clinician reviewing results [P1]. The largest safety trial to date also found higher observed rates of atrial fibrillation, acute kidney injury, and pulmonary embolism, signals that only show up if someone keeps checking [P3].

Are TRT clinics actually legitimate, or are they just testosterone mills?
Most are legitimate medical practices, though quality varies widely. A real TRT clinic orders comprehensive labs before prescribing, has a licensed physician review results, and monitors patients regularly afterward. Red flags: clinics skipping bloodwork, prescribing off a quick online questionnaire alone, or pushing unusually high doses. Check who signs the prescription, because that person carries the responsibility for the care.
How much does TRT typically cost per month at a clinic?
Somewhere between $100 and $400 a month covers most men, though the range is wide. That figure usually covers medication only; lab draws and physician visits are often billed separately and can add another $50 to $200 per quarter. Cash-pay telehealth clinics tend to sit lower, full-service men’s health practices with in-person monitoring sit higher. Ask for an itemized breakdown before committing to anything.
Which type of TRT clinic tends to produce the best long-term outcomes?
Clinics pairing ongoing lab monitoring with a physician who actually adjusts the protocol based on results tend to produce the best outcomes. Delivery method, injections, gels, or pellets, matters less than the quality of follow-up. A clinic checking hematocrit, estradiol, and PSA at regular intervals and changing course when something looks off is worth more than one with a polished website and a fixed-dose approach.

References
- Testosterone Therapy in Men With Hypogonadism: An Endocrine Society Clinical Practice Guideline. Diagnosis requires symptoms plus unequivocally low testosterone confirmed by repeated fasting morning measurement; structured first-year monitoring includes testosterone, hematocrit, and prostate-risk evaluation. Bhasin et al., Journal of Clinical Endocrinology & Metabolism, 2018. https://pubmed.ncbi.nlm.nih.gov/29562364/
- Effects of Testosterone Treatment in Older Men (The Testosterone Trials). In 790 men aged 65 and older with low testosterone, treatment significantly improved sexual activity, desire, and erectile function and modestly improved mood, with mixed physical-function results and no significant benefit for vitality. Snyder et al., New England Journal of Medicine, 2016. https://pubmed.ncbi.nlm.nih.gov/26886521/
- Cardiovascular Safety of Testosterone-Replacement Therapy (TRAVERSE). In 5,246 hypogonadal men aged 45 to 80 with cardiovascular disease or high risk, testosterone was noninferior to placebo for major adverse cardiac events (7.0 percent vs 7.3 percent), with higher observed rates of atrial fibrillation, acute kidney injury, and pulmonary embolism. Lincoff et al., New England Journal of Medicine, 2023.
- Enclomiphene citrate stimulates testosterone production while preventing oligospermia: a randomized phase II clinical trial comparing topical testosterone. Enclomiphene raised serum total testosterone comparably to topical testosterone while increasing LH and FSH and conserving sperm counts in men with secondary hypogonadism. Wiehle et al., Fertility and Sterility, 2014.
- Efficacy of human chorionic gonadotropin hormone in restoring spermatogenesis in men using non-prescribed androgens: a retrospective analysis of real-world data. hCG substantially restored sperm output, with the share of men reaching a normal total motile sperm count rising from 5 percent to 58 percent after treatment. Smit et al., F&S Reports, 2025.
- FDA Issues Class-Wide Labeling Changes for Testosterone Products. Approved testosterone products are indicated for hypogonadism associated with a medical condition, not for low testosterone due to aging; following TRAVERSE and post-market studies the boxed cardiovascular warning was removed and a new warning about increased blood pressure was added. U.S. Food and Drug Administration.
